Focus on Function

How are the rooms and spaces used within your home? What spaces and areas are heavily used and by whom? To create a better family home, you need to work with those that live in the space. Think about what is useful, essential, and beneficial to them. For example, is a space underused, or is a guest bedroom only used occasionally by visitors? If so, then can this be turned into a chill-out space for older children or a playroom for those younger kids in the home? Looking at how spaces are used and thinking about how they could be used better guarantees fun and functionality.

Create Spaces and Rooms with Personality

To get the most out of your family home you want rooms and spaces to have personality. Your family is different to every other out there, everyone has their own likes and dislikes. Bring these into your design and how each space is used. Ask the other people in the family to pick out something the like to add into the design as you’re decorating. You can even ask them to bring some of their favorite items together at the start of the process to help spark ideas. This doesn’t have to be restricted to their own bedrooms either – having a lamp chosen by one child and a rug chosen by another will make the room design unique to your family and make it special.
